However, there was one particular Scripture my mom shared with me that has continued to play in my mind and encouraged me to press on.

“The Sovereign Lord has opened my ears; I have not been rebellious, I have not turned away. I offered my back to those who beat me, my cheeks to those who pulled out my beard; I did not hide my face from mocking and spitting. Because the Sovereign Lord helps me, I will not be disgraced. Therefore have I set my face like flint, and I know I will not be put to shame.” (Isaiah 50:5-7)

Isaiah 50:5-7 is a prophesy/foreshadow of Yeshua’s mindset at the time of His arrest and crucifixion. During one of the most painful days of His life, Yeshua endured torture and ridicule; yet, He refused to take His eyes off the Father and chose to remember the reason for His suffering rather than listen to the taunts being spat at Him by the people.
